bulletBrighton Masters 2010
The Atlas, Saturday 25th September 2010
 
Kevin Tunstall took his first Brighton Masters title after a sterling comeback to beat reigning champion Nigel Senior in a close final. Kevin, seeded 1, was asked to take first break against Nigel, the number 2 seed. Kevin was off early and Nigel built a lead of around 8k before offering a chance to Kevin which he took to go into leg 2 just in the lead. Nigel looked to kill off the match in leg 2 but he broke down on 6k on his opener and Kevin got the balls back at his second attempt and made a 9k break to seal the title.

The tournament invited the top 16 from the Brighton rankings as usual and the draw was seeded. Some high seeded players fell in the first round, Mick Pope (seeded 4) lost out to Dave France (seeded 13), Chris Tupper (seeded 6) in his 17th Masters lost to Ian Lelliott (seeded 11) and Charlie Cooper (seeded 8) lost to Dave Ingram (seeded 9).

The 1st and 2nd seeds both comfortably made it through their quarter finals with Kevin beating Dave Ingram and Nigel beating Mal Spier. The number 3 seed, Kevin Hall, went out at this stage to 2006 champion Ian Lelliott in a good match on table 1. In the other quarter final Ric Cunningham (seeded 5) did well to knock out Dave France to be the only player in the semi final who had not previously won the Masters.

The semi finals saw Kevin and Nigel book their places in the final, Ric succumbing at this point to Kevin and Ian losing out to Nigel but had the consolation of the days highest break with a 13.350 effort in Round 1.

Kevin's first Masters title takes him to 5 Brighton singles titles overall (3 singles, 1 Masters and 1 Off the Spot) making him the 8th Brighton player to reach 5 singles titles - but they have been all won since 2007! For Nigel, he narrowly missed out on his 4th Brighton Masters which would have drawn him clear of Steve Mariner and Jim Millward who are all on 3 titles each.

The 'RIDER' Cup Trophy

 Round 1
(1) Kevin Tunstall 21,590 beat (16) Tony Jenner 350
(9) Dave Ingram 21,960 beat (8) Charlie Cooper 1,650
(5) Ric Cunningham 9,880 beat (12) Terry Coghlan 4,540
(13) Dave France 15,570 beat (4) Mick Pope 4,750
(3) Kevin Hall 8,490 beat (14) Edge Butler 3,090
(11) Ian Lelliott 26,850 beat (6) Chris Tupper 2,770
                  (7) Mal Spier 10,580 beat (10) Gina Sherratt 7,900
(2) Nigel Senior 15,880 beat (15) Doug Dawson 5,510
Quarter Finals
K Tunstall 17,020 beat D Ingram 9,890
R Cunningham 8,200 beat D France 6,390
I Lelliott 15,770 beat K Hall 11,250
N Senior 13,850 beat M Spier 3,410
Semi Finals
K Tunstall 14,540 beat R Cunningham 6,570
N Senior 18,170 beat I Lelliott 2,320
Final
K Tunstall 18,000 beat N Senior 15,000

High Break 13,350 ~ Ian Lelliott (R1)
